Abstract

The invention discloses the implant of a kind of high resistance pressure outdoor optical cable and use thereof, this optical cable includes at least 1 cable core, gasket for packing, center reinforcement, filling paste, plastic-coated steel band, inner sheath, organdy, aluminium strip and oversheath of forming no less than 1 optical fiber and sleeve pipe implant wrapped up by Loose tube;Described cable core and gasket for packing are stranded around center reinforcement, plastic-coated steel band wrap up, and set filling paste in the gap between cable core, gasket for packing, center reinforcement;Inner sheath, organdy, aluminium strip and oversheath is wrapped up from inside to outside successively outside described plastic-coated steel band.The high resistance pressure outdoor optical cable of the present invention, has good bending property, stronger mechanically protecting, better avoids external environment to encroach on, and anti-pressure ability is strong.The filling paste that this high resistance pressure outdoor optical cable uses, component is simple, and preparation is convenient, and the storage time is long, deposits 5 years and does not go bad, and 110 DEG C of accelerated aging tests putrefactive phenomenon did not occur in 5 months, can be effectively improved the service life of optical cable.

Background technology
Optical cable is that a number of optical fiber forms the cable heart according to certain way, is surrounded by outward sheath, and the also cladding outer jacket having, in order to realize a kind of communication line of optical signal transmission.Single-mode fiber and multimode fibre it is divided into by the transmission mode of optical fiber.Single-mode fiber refers in operation wavelength, can only transmit the optical fiber of a communication mode, is often referred to simply as single-mode fiber (SMF:SingleModeFiber).At present, in cable television and optic communication, it is most widely used optical fiber.Due to, the fibre core of optical fiber very thin (about 10pm) and refractive index be step-like is distributed, when normalized frequency V parameter < when 2.4, in theory, can be only formed single mode transport.It addition, SMF does not have mode dispersion, not only transmission band is wider compared with multimode fibre, and the addition of the material dispersion and structure dispersion of adding SMF is offset, and its composite character forms the characteristic of zero dispersion just, makes transmission band more widen.In SMF, because the different difference with manufacture of alloy has many types.Umbilicate type cladded-fiber (DePr-essedCladFiber), its covering forms double structure, the covering of contiguous fibre core, and the refractive index of relatively outer ladle-to-ladle layer is also low.It addition, there is matching type cladded-fiber, its cladding index is evenly distributed.Multimode fibre, is called multimode fibre (MMF:MUltiModeFiber) by those length of work with the optical fiber that its propagable pattern is multiple patterns by optical fiber.Core diameter is 50pm, and owing to transmission mode is up to hundreds of, transmission bandwidth is limited mainly by modal dispersion domination compared with SMF.In history once for the short-distance transmission of cable television and communication system.After SMF optical fiber occurs, it appears that history of forming product.But it practice, owing to the MMF core diameter compared with SMF is big and is combined easily with the light source such as LED, in numerous LAN advantageously.So, in short haul connection field, MMF is still coming into one's own again.
Outdoor optical cable is for outdoor optical cable, because needs are suitable for being used in outdoor application, it is therefore necessary to possess some mechanical properties, the environmental characteristics such as durable, pressure, corrosion-resistant, tension.Existing outdoor optical cable can't fully meet user demand.
Summary of the invention
Goal of the invention: for deficiency of the prior art, it is an object of the invention to provide a kind of high resistance pressure outdoor optical cable so that it is have high pressure resistance energy, meet user demand.It is a further object of the present invention to provide the implant of a kind of above-mentioned high resistance pressure outdoor optical cable.
Technical scheme: in order to realize foregoing invention purpose, the technical solution used in the present invention is:
A kind of high resistance pressure outdoor optical cable, including at least 1 cable core, gasket for packing, center reinforcement, filling paste, plastic-coated steel band, inner sheath, organdy, aluminium strip and oversheath of forming no less than 1 optical fiber and sleeve pipe implant wrapped up by Loose tube;Described cable core and gasket for packing are stranded around center reinforcement, plastic-coated steel band wrap up, and set filling paste in the gap between cable core, gasket for packing, center reinforcement;Inner sheath, organdy, aluminium strip and oversheath is wrapped up from inside to outside successively outside described plastic-coated steel band.
Described sleeve pipe implant is fine cream.
Described center reinforcement is steel wire.
Described inner sheath is polyethylene inner sheath.
Described filling paste is greasy for preventing water.
At described center, reinforcement outer layer covers has polyethylene layer.
The filling paste that described high resistance pressure outdoor optical cable uses, is made up of the raw material components of following percentage by weight: 18% poly alpha olefine synthetic oil, 15% multi-alkyl cyclopentane, 30% polyhydric alcohol oleic acid vinegar, 10% methyl-silicone oil base oil, 10% rubber, 3% antioxidant 1010,2% octamethylcy-clotetrasiloxane polymer, 5% aluminium hydroxide, 5% magnesium hydroxide, 2% acrylic acid sodium salt.
A kind of method preparing the filling paste that described high resistance pressure outdoor optical cable uses: first under nitrogen protection; stirring reaction 18% poly alpha olefine synthetic oil, 15% multi-alkyl cyclopentane, 30% polyhydric alcohol oleic acid vinegar, 10% methyl-silicone oil base oil, 10% rubber and 2% octamethylcy-clotetrasiloxane polymer at 150 DEG C; obtain matrix; it is subsequently adding 3% antioxidant 1010,5% aluminium hydroxide, 5% magnesium hydroxide and 2% acrylic acid sodium salt; stirring is sheared, equal qualitative response.
Beneficial effect: compared with prior art; the high resistance pressure outdoor optical cable of the present invention; adopt layer-twisted type structure; having good bending property, adopt plastic-coated steel band and aluminium strip double armor reinforcement structure, anti-pressure ability is strong; adopt tight tube fiber; there is stronger mechanically protecting, better avoid external environment to encroach on, it is possible to provide the plurality of specifications such as single mode, multimode 62.5/125, multimode 50/125,4 to 192 core.The filling paste that this high resistance pressure outdoor optical cable uses, component is simple, and preparation is convenient, and the storage time is long, deposits 5 years and does not go bad, and 110 DEG C of accelerated aging tests putrefactive phenomenon did not occur in 5 months, can be effectively improved the service life of optical cable.

Detailed description of the invention
Below in conjunction with accompanying drawing, technical solution of the present invention is described in detail.
As it is shown in figure 1, a kind of high resistance pressure outdoor optical cable, including 5 and more than 5 cable cores 4, gasket for packing 5, center reinforcement 6, filling paste 7, plastic-coated steel band 8, inner sheath 9, organdy 10, aluminium strip 11 and oversheath 12.Wrap up by Loose tube 31 of cable core 4 or more than 1 optical fiber 1 and sleeve pipe implant 2 form.Cable core 4 and gasket for packing 5 are stranded around center reinforcement 6, plastic-coated steel band 8 wrap up, and set filling paste 7 in the gap between cable core 4, gasket for packing 5, center reinforcement 6.Inner sheath 9, organdy 10, aluminium strip 11 and oversheath 12 is wrapped up from inside to outside successively outside plastic-coated steel band 8.Wherein, sleeve pipe implant 2 is fine cream, and center reinforcement is steel wire, and inner sheath 8 is polyethylene inner sheath, and filling paste 7 is greasy for preventing water.
This high resistance pressure outdoor optical cable is mainly used in outdoor area optical fiber and connects; main conduit between building or built on stilts connect; the structure of this optical cable is single mode or multimode fibre to be inserted in the Loose tube that the polyester material of high-modulus is made; waterproof sleeve pipe implant is filled in sleeve pipe; the center of optical cable is a metallic strength member, it is preferable that squeeze into one polyethylene layer 13 outside metallic strength member.Loose tube is twisted into compact circular cable core around center strengthening core, and the gap in cable core is filled with the implant that blocks water (filling paste).One layer of plastic-coated steel band of outsourcing, then extrude low smoke and zero halogen oversheath stranding after wrapping up inner sheath, organdy and aluminium strip.
Preferably, filling paste is made up of the raw material components of following percentage by weight: 18% poly alpha olefine synthetic oil, 15% multi-alkyl cyclopentane, 30% polyhydric alcohol oleic acid vinegar, 10% methyl-silicone oil base oil, 10% rubber, 3% antioxidant 1010,2% octamethylcy-clotetrasiloxane polymer, 5% aluminium hydroxide, 5% magnesium hydroxide, 2% acrylic acid sodium salt.During preparation; first under nitrogen protection; stirring reaction 18% poly alpha olefine synthetic oil, 15% multi-alkyl cyclopentane, 30% polyhydric alcohol oleic acid vinegar, 10% methyl-silicone oil base oil, 10% rubber and 2% octamethylcy-clotetrasiloxane polymer at 150 DEG C; obtain matrix; it is subsequently adding 3% antioxidant 1010,5% aluminium hydroxide, 5% magnesium hydroxide and 2% acrylic acid sodium salt; stirring is sheared, equal qualitative response.Through test, this filling paste is deposited 5 years and is not gone bad, and 110 DEG C of accelerated aging tests putrefactive phenomenon did not occur in 5 months.
This high resistance pressure outdoor optical cable adopts layer-twisted type structure; there is good bending property; adopt plastic-coated steel band and aluminium strip double armor reinforcement structure; anti-pressure ability is strong; adopt tight tube fiber; there is stronger mechanically protecting, better avoid external environment to encroach on, it is possible to provide the plurality of specifications such as single mode, multimode 62.5/125, multimode 50/125,4 to 192 core.
